What is a conversion factor that you can use to convert gallons to pints? How did you find it?

Mathematics
1 answer:
dalvyx [7]3 years ago
7 0
You use 1 gallon is equal to 8 pints

To decorate for a party, Simon needs 1,850 centimeters of colorful streamers. If the ratio of meters to centimeters is 1 : 100,
Art [367]
He needs 18.5 <span>meters of streamers
Just divide 1,850 by 100...
...and you'll get 18.5</span>
